Everyone knows print media as an industry is facing incredibly tough times. Not all papers are, though. Editor and Publisher Magazine profiled 10 papers that are growing just fine, thanks. The Inlander was one of them.QUOTE:6. In Spokane, Wash., the Pacific Northwest Inlander increased sales by 11.6 percent and also boosted profitability in 2008, according to editor and publisher Ted McGregor. He says that local display advertising grew, but the biggest difference was in the free glossy magazines the paper publishes. The Inlander now publishes a bimonthly health magazine in addition to an annual manual, and they both added to the bottom line."We need to make sure we don't get dragged down with the Titanic,"McGregor says. "Many people want to link us to dailies since we are all print, but we -- as an industry -- saw the problems in the daily model long ago, which is why we have personality, loyalty and were free way before the internet made it cool." The Inlander comes out every Thursday at over 950 locations from Sandpoint to Pullman. Inland Publications produces the Annual Manual and a glossy bi-monthly publication, InHealth NW magazine.
